One of the hardest things for our clients to commit to is choosing paint colors. There are so many options, colors, brands, and finishes. Denise is a color expert and makes the decisions easy for her clients. She has curated a unique and diverse palette of options that takes the guesswork out of picking paint colors.

Take a look at her top 10 colors and how they translate into a room environment. Paint can be subtle and act as a calming backdrop to your room. Or, it can pack a powerful punch and become the focal point. Whatever suits your fancy, Denise has something for every taste.

1. Ammonite - Farrow & Ball. Sometimes making a grand entrance can be grand by being subtle. We love how this award winning entryway turned out. From the calming paint color on the walls, to the layers of texture we used by adding a stairway runner, oversized pendant lighting, and wood and metal materials.

2. Wevet - Farrow & Ball. The walls become the backdrop so that the pops of blue in the accent chairs and rug could really stand out. Many of Denise’s projects are known for the bold of use of color, but if you take a closer look, the bones of the room are (most) always neutral and thoughtful color is added in furniture and accessories.

3. Cloudy Grey - Benjamin Moore. Change the channel. This incredible soft grey just makes you go ahhhh and immediately calms you. The client loves violet and soft muted colors. The room reflects the serene feeling that the client wanted to achieve as a space to have conversation with friends and family, or to use as an area to read a book. Notice there is no TV in the room…

4. Bird’s Egg - Benjamin Moore. People always forget that the ceiling is the 5th wall. Denise loves designing kids rooms and playspaces because these are the areas of the home that you can really have fun with color. This room was for a young boy but as you can see it is a space where he can easily grow into it as a teenager and very little will have to be changed or updated.

5. Simply White - Benjamin Moore. Simply white is always a crowd pleaser. This is actually Denise’s living room which she absolutely LOVES. The walls are neutral so that the ceiling wallpaper becomes the star of the show! The result is a light, bright and happy space for her to entertain family and friends. The windows allow for a flood of natural light so the Simply White walls really do open up the room.

8. Misted Green - Benjamin Moore. The saturated color used here really brings the custom built-ins to life and makes the wallpaper and artwork pop as well. We really wanted the the fireplace to become the focal point of the room, so the bold yet soothing paint color on the walls allows for the wallpaper and custom cabinetry to shine and your eye to be drawn to the mantle.

9. Comforth White - Farrow & Ball. This is a true master bedroom retreat in every sense of the word. The walls are a soothing color, as to not detract from the breathtaking lake views out the window. We created drama but adding tone on tone and texture on texture.

10. Brilliant Blue - Benjamin Moore. This room is pure fun for 2 boys that use it for chess lessons, play dates and sleepovers. The pop of blue on the ceiling is everything and energizes you the moment you walk into the space.
